Resident Evil

Resident Evil is one of the best-selling games of all time. If you’ve played the game, you might already be aware of its movie adaptation. Resident Evil has been produced into a movie series with six films. The movie managed to make a mark similar to that of the game, which is why the filmmakers continued making film after film, with Alice fighting the zombies and combating evil!
